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
09615 36461997 99265
784702 33569 360503832
784702 33569 360503832
425014026 674817 52472964974
All about undefined
Interested in learning more?
784702 33569 360503832
425014026 674817 52472964974
See more
0819685317 26328059
414 0714761 09
See more
9145303 743 768315
4617539645 886 50868 8592 466
See more